Ingredients You’ll Need:
To make these gourmet rice krispie treats, you’ll need the following ingredients:
– 6 cups of crispy rice cereal
– 1/4 cup of unsalted butter
– 1 package (10 oz) of marshmallows
– Green, purple, and orange food coloring
– Candy eyes
Now, let’s dive into the 5-step monster rice krispie treats making process.
Step 1: Prepare the Marshmallow Mixture
In a large saucepan, melt the butter over low heat. Add the marshmallows and stir until completely melted. Remove from heat.
Next, add a few drops of green food coloring to the marshmallow mixture and stir until you achieve a vibrant green color.
Step 2: Mix in the Crispy Rice Cereal
Gradually add the crispy rice cereal to the colored marshmallow mixture. Stir until the cereal is well coated.
Step 3: Shape the Treats
Using buttered hands, shape the mixture into small balls. Press candy eyes onto each ball to create the monster effect.
Step 4: Add Monster Details
Using purple and orange food coloring, add details to the monsters by drawing squiggly lines or dots on the treats.
Step 5: Let the Treats Set
Allow the monster rice krispie treats to set at room temperature for about 30 minutes before serving. Enjoy these fun and delicious treats at your themed parties or as a special Halloween snack!
Helpful Tips & Substitutions:
– For a quicker setting time, place the treats in the refrigerator for 15 minutes.
– You can use different colors and shapes of candy eyes to create a variety of monster designs.
– Store the treats in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 3 days.

FAQs About Monster Rice Krispie Treats:
Q: Can I use homemade marshmallows for this recipe?
A: Yes, homemade marshmallows can be used, but make sure they are of a similar consistency to store-bought marshmallows.
Q: How far in advance can I make these treats?
A: You can make these treats up to 2 days in advance. Store them in an airtight container at room temperature.
